Augusto José Ramón Pinochet was brought to this world on the 15th of November in the year 1915. Born on Pacific Coastal port of Valparaiso, Chile. His father was a middle-class official whose family had immigrated from Brittany, France in the northwest region of France. His mother is descended from immigrants of the region of Basque, Spain. Pinochet would grow up to be the oldest of six children. He would eventually be accepted to a Military Academy for four years of officers training course, graduating with the rank of Sub-Lieutenant in 1937. He would enrolled in to the infantry.
